WastelandAssassin Posted February 5, 2018 Share Posted February 5, 2018 dear me.......you have 366 plugins , but there is a limit of 255 plugins for these games.......so your crashes would be the result of too many plugins , and only once you limit your load order up to 255 plugins can you start to discuss problems....... WastelandAssassin Posted February 5, 2018 Share Posted February 5, 2018 I can't quite imagine going over this huge list , and imagining which mods could be merged......especially if you are new to gaming , I'm not sure you should try your first hand at modding be merging lots of mods together my recommendations is to go over the list of mods you want to use , and divide them by preference (from most essential to least)start by installing the most essential mods , and test to see they work (at least a basic test)afterwards , install mods by priority , but not more than the plugin limit . you should not go near the limit if possible (just limit yourself to fewer mods you really want , and remove ones you could live without)this is especially so if you'll have more issues afterwards , for more mods means more chance of errors , and these will be harder to solve once you feel comfortable with modding , you should be able to go near the plugin limit without many issues (or none at all , if you learn well)but I would try to keep under 150 plugins , even under 100 if possible , especially for your first try at moddingmerging mods should be kept in mind for the future , but I would hardly recommend it for a beginner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...

That said, if you wanted to merge plugins from that list... start with the various patches and merge them by a common denominator. For example, you've got at least 11 patches related to CACO. You could merge those and cut that down to the 1 merged plugin. You've got RND patches, Wyrmstooth patches, NARC patches, Climates of Tamriel patches, and others beside that. Way too many patches, most of with are probably quite small and could be merged easily.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
